#2 Get the Samples

Before placing orders for batch manufacturing, ensure you get the product samples. This can help you avoid any potential mistakes or issues in the product well in advance. Getting the pieces can also ensure that the supplier you have chosen can produce products that are indeed worth the efforts you are putting into them.

#3 Go for Supplier verification

You can consider visiting the factory once the samples are validated and conform to the standards. Visiting the factory is even more critical if the product you have taken up is complicated enough. There are several advantages of factory visits. You can confirm that your supplier is not a scamster. You can ensure that your chosen supplier is a manufacturer and not a trader. You can also ensure that the manufacturer is capable of manufacturing the product.

#4 Prepare Your Contract papers

Prepare your contracts and other documentation. Include the necessary clauses to protect your interests. And yes, ensure that the contract is bilingual. Remember, in any extreme case where you may need to go to court in China, the documentation must be Chinese. Quality control documentation is another important aspect of preparing your contracts and documents.

#5 Perform Regular Monitoring

Even when mass production starts, never forget to monitor it regularly. The production process can go wrong at any time, and reworking the items can be time-consuming and costly enough. Ensuring regular monitoring can help address any deviations right in time.
